In Europe and Germany, the installed energy storage capacity consists mainly of PHES [10]. The global PHES installed capacity represented 159.5 GW in 2020 with an increase of 0.9% from 2019 [11] while covering about 96% of the global installed capacity and 99% of the global energy storage in 2021 [12], [13], [14], [15].

Hydroelectric Power

Hydroelectric power (hydropower) is a renewable energy source where electrical power is derived from the energy of water moving from higher to lower elevations. The promise and potential of pumped hydro as a form of energy storage

The Australian National University produced the Global Pumped Hydro Energy Storage Atlas, which lists about one million PHES sites around the world that do not require new dams on rivers. Will pumped storage increase global hydropower capacity?

If one-tenth of the global conventional hydropower capacity 5 is technically eligible for similar-scale pumped storage renovations, this could result in an increase of over 120 GW in storage capacity — 1.2 times greater than the total capacity of all other energy storage technologies worldwide.

How much energy is stored in pumped storage reservoirs?

A bottom up analysis of energy stored in the world’s pumped storage reservoirs using IHA’s stations database estimates total storage to be up to 9,000 GWh. PSH operations and technology are adapting to the changing power system requirements incurred by variable renewable energy (VRE) sources.

Why do hydropower stations use reservoir storage?

In operations, hydropower stations utilize their own reservoir storage to redistribute uneven inflows over periods of years, months, weeks, days or hours, thereby controlling when and how much electricity is generated. This ability enables them to quickly respond to the increasing demand for flexible power in electrical grids 2, 3.
